如何开发 TokenTokenIM 钱包:
2025-06-06
随着区块链技术的迅猛发展,数字资产的管理和交易愈加受到人们的关注。TokenTokenIM钱包作为一种新型的加密货币钱包,旨在为用户提供便捷、安全的交易体验。然而,开发这样一个钱包需要全面的技术知识和深入的市场调研。在本篇文章中,我们将深度探讨如何开发 TokenTokenIM 钱包,并解答可能遇到的五个相关问题。
TokenTokenIM 钱包是一种支持多种加密货币的数字钱包,它主要用于存储、管理及交易数字资产。开发这样一个钱包首先需要对区块链技术有清晰的理解,包括公钥和私钥的使用、交易的验证机制以及匹配的加密算法。钱包的类型也很重要,主要包括热钱包(在线钱包)和冷钱包(离线钱包)。
钱包的架构一般分为前端和后端两个部分。前端包括用户界面(UI)和用户体验(UX)设计,后端则负责处理交易、查询余额和生成加密密钥等。开发时,选择合适的编程语言和框架也至关重要,例如使用 JavaScript、Python 或 Node.js 等。考虑到钱包的多样性,开发者还需要集成多种加密货币的API。通过这些技术,TokenTokenIM 钱包可以实现快速、可靠的数字资产管理。
开发 TokenTokenIM 钱包的过程可以分为多个步骤,以下是一个简要的开发流程:
在开始开发之前,进行市场调研是非常重要的。了解目标用户群体的需求及市场上现有钱包的功能,可以帮助你定位你的钱包功能。你可能需要考量哪些加密货币需要支持,钱包的安全性、隐私保护以及用户体验等等。
选择合适的技术栈是非常关键的一步。通常你需要选择前端框架,比如 React 或 Vue.js,后端框架如 Express 或 Django,再加上支持区块链的数据库,例如 MongoDB。确保使用的技术能够适应未来的扩展和更新需求。
用户界面设计是确保用户使用体验的核心部分。你可以使用设计工具如 Figma 和 Sketch 来进行原型设计。设计时考虑用户在不同场景下的需求,保持界面的简洁性和易用性。
在研发阶段,首先要实现钱包的核心功能,如生成和存储用户的公钥和私钥,并确保它们的安全。接着,可以集成第三方API,以便支持多种加密货币的存取交易。这时,需要充分考虑交易的速度和费用。
开发完成后,进行全面的测试至关重要。包括单元测试、集成测试及用户测试等多个方面,确保钱包功能的稳定性和安全性。之后,可以选择一个稳定的服务器进行应用的部署。
部署后,持续的更新和维护能够提升用户满意度并保持钱包的竞争力。定期修复bug、更新系统以及根据市场反馈进行功能的改动都是必要的。
安全性是钱包开发中的重中之重。TokenTokenIM 钱包可以通过以下几种方式增强安全性:
首先,使用强大的加密算法,如 AES 或 RSA,来保护用户的敏感信息。其次,确保用户的私钥保存在设备本地而不是服务器上,防止网络攻击者的访问。使用多重身份验证(MFA)也是一种有效的方法,增加账户的安全保护层。此外,定期进行安全审核和漏洞扫描,可以及时发现并修复系统中的漏洞,降低被攻击的风险。
其次,定期进行代码审计和模拟攻击测试,可以发现潜在的安全漏洞。通过引入安全专家或领域内的专业顾问,可以帮助团队制定切实可行的安全策略。此外,确保社交工程学的防范措施到位,避免因用户的疏忽而导致安全隐患。
最后,开设用户教育专题,向用户传授基本的安全知识和防护措施,提升他们对钱包安全的认识。
支持哪些加密货币是开发 TokenTokenIM 钱包时需考虑的重要问题。选择合适的加密货币可以直接影响用户的选择和使用体验。首先,可以从市场流通量高的主流货币入手,如比特币(BTC)、以太坊(ETH)和瑞波币(XRP)等。这些货币的社区相对成熟,有大量的用户群体。
其次,可以考虑新兴的潜力币,这些币种可能在未来具有很高的增长潜力。但选择这些币种时,需要对其市场趋势和技术背景进行全面的评估,以降低风险。此外,考虑用户的地域需求,不同地区对加密货币的需求有所不同,可以针对特定市场进行有针对性的支持。
最后,通过数据分析工具定期评估当前市场上的热度和用户对各类货币的反馈,确保钱包内的币种选择始终处于市场前沿。
用户体验是钱包产品成功的关键,提升用户体验可以从多个方面入手。首先,简化用户操作流程,设计清晰、易于操作的界面,使用户能够迅速找到账户余额、进行转账和查看历史交易等功能。其次,提供新手教程和引导,以帮助用户更好地了解钱包的使用方法。
其次,可以通过引入社交功能,比如用户评价和反馈,以及线上社区交流,增强用户参与感。此外,定期收集用户的使用反馈,多角度了解用户需求,基于用户反馈进行版本迭代,以完善产品设计。
最后,钱包的性能,例如提高加载速度、降低发生错误的概率等,确保用户在使用过程中的流畅体验。
市场推广是推动 TokenTokenIM 钱包用户增长的重要步骤。可以通过多渠道的推广策略进行市场营销。首先,在社交媒体上进行宣传,包括 Facebook、Twitter、Telegram 和 Reddit 等区块链社区的活跃用户群体,吸引潜在用户的注意。
其次,可以通过内容营销,如撰写博客、发表技术文章和制作视频教程,以展示钱包的功能和使用方法。这样的教育内容可以吸引那些对加密货币和区块链仍持怀疑态度的用户。
此外,可以利用(搜索引擎)技术,提升钱包在相关搜索中的可见度。同时,考虑与其他加密项目进行合作,提升钱包的曝光率,建立品牌的正面形象。
最后,利用奖励机制,例如引入推荐奖励和活动优惠,鼓励现有用户推广钱包,形成自传播效应。
TokenTokenIM 钱包的未来发展方向主要与区块链技术的进步和市场需求的变化密切相关。首先,随着Layer 2技术的发展和公平性需求的增加,未来的钱包可能会重点支持更快、更低费用的交易解决方案。此外,跨链功能的实现也将成为确保多样化资产管理的重要趋势。
其次,钱包将更加强调隐私保护和去中心化的趋势,用户将更希望看见隐私钱包的崛起。同时,用户对安全性和合规性的担忧日益明显,钱包开发者需要保持与法律法规的紧密联系,确保钱包在各个国家和地区的合规性。
最后,随着DeFi(去中心化金融)和NFT(非同质化代币)的火热,TokenTokenIM 钱包及未来的多样化钱包可能会集成这些服务,为用户提供全面的数字资产管理平台。这需要团队具备快速迭代和适应市场的能力,以确保产品线的前沿和创新。
通过全面的开发流程、对用户需求的深刻洞察以及对市场趋势的敏锐把握,TokenTokenIM 钱包的创建与发展将成为一个持续的过程,同时也是一个充满挑战与机遇的旅程。